[00:08:14] (03PS1) 10Paladox: [Checkpoint] Add npm test [integration/config] - 10https://gerrit.wikimedia.org/r/278533 [00:53:13] 10Gitblit-Deprecate, 10Diffusion: 404 https://phabricator.wikimedia.org/r/branch/wikidata/query/rdf;HEAD - https://phabricator.wikimedia.org/T130475#2137081 (10JanZerebecki) [00:56:16] (03PS1) 10Paladox: [CloseWikis] Add npm test [integration/config] - 10https://gerrit.wikimedia.org/r/278537 [03:11:20] PROBLEM - App Server bits response on deployment-mediawiki02 is CRITICAL: CRITICAL - Socket timeout after 10 seconds [03:12:18] Project browsertests-MultimediaViewer-en.wikipedia.beta.wmflabs.org-linux-firefox-sauce build #917: 04FAILURE in 22 min: https://integration.wikimedia.org/ci/job/browsertests-MultimediaViewer-en.wikipedia.beta.wmflabs.org-linux-firefox-sauce/917/ [04:23:46] Project browsertests-MultimediaViewer-en.wikipedia.beta.wmflabs.org-windows_7-internet_explorer-9-sauce build #756: 04FAILURE in 31 min: https://integration.wikimedia.org/ci/job/browsertests-MultimediaViewer-en.wikipedia.beta.wmflabs.org-windows_7-internet_explorer-9-sauce/756/ [05:28:55] 10MediaWiki-Codesniffer, 10Possible-Tech-Projects, 3Google-Summer-of-Code-2016: Improving static analysis tools for MediaWiki(GSoC 2016 Proposal) - https://phabricator.wikimedia.org/T130456#2137180 (1001tonythomas) Please dont link microtasks **not** to the main project task in your proposal. You can add it... [05:30:48] 10MediaWiki-Codesniffer, 10Possible-Tech-Projects, 3Google-Summer-of-Code-2016, 3Outreachy-Round-12: Improving static analysis tools for MediaWiki - https://phabricator.wikimedia.org/T89682#2137181 (1001tonythomas) [06:32:09] Project browsertests-VisualEditor-en.wikipedia.beta.wmflabs.org-linux-firefox-sauce build #54: 04FAILURE in 5 min 9 sec: https://integration.wikimedia.org/ci/job/browsertests-VisualEditor-en.wikipedia.beta.wmflabs.org-linux-firefox-sauce/54/ [06:49:50] Project browsertests-Flow-en.wikipedia.beta.wmflabs.org-linux-firefox-monobook-sauce build #763: 04FAILURE in 24 min: https://integration.wikimedia.org/ci/job/browsertests-Flow-en.wikipedia.beta.wmflabs.org-linux-firefox-monobook-sauce/763/ [08:25:23] 6Release-Engineering-Team, 6Operations, 6Performance-Team, 7Availability, and 2 others: Dig through logs from 15 Mar 2016 read-only test and file bugs - https://phabricator.wikimedia.org/T129973#2137313 (10Nemo_bis) [08:26:01] 6Release-Engineering-Team, 6Operations, 6Performance-Team, 7Availability, and 3 others: Dig through logs from 15 Mar 2016 read-only test and file bugs - https://phabricator.wikimedia.org/T129973#2121627 (10Nemo_bis) [09:39:42] 10MediaWiki-Codesniffer, 3Google-Summer-of-Code-2016: Improving static analysis tools for MediaWiki(GSoC 2016 Proposal) - https://phabricator.wikimedia.org/T130456#2137332 (1001tonythomas) [09:48:08] 10MediaWiki-Codesniffer, 10Possible-Tech-Projects, 3Google-Summer-of-Code-2016, 3Outreachy-Round-12: Improving static analysis tools for MediaWiki - https://phabricator.wikimedia.org/T89682#2137333 (1001tonythomas) Please associate your proposal with the **correct** project tags. Please take a look at [[... [09:50:28] 10MediaWiki-Codesniffer, 10Possible-Tech-Projects, 3Google-Summer-of-Code-2016, 3Outreachy-Round-12: GSoC/Outreachy Proposal for Improving static analysis tools for Mediawiki - https://phabricator.wikimedia.org/T130382#2137335 (1001tonythomas) Please associate your proposal with the **correct** project ta... [12:45:31] 10Continuous-Integration-Infrastructure: mediawiki-extensions-hhvm jobs intermittently fail with "File not found: Filter.php" - https://phabricator.wikimedia.org/T127226#2036379 (10daniel) possible related: {T130327} [13:29:56] 5Gerrit-Migration, 10Differential: Phund Phacility to align Differential with Wikimedia workflow - https://phabricator.wikimedia.org/T130094#2137643 (10Ricordisamoa) Of course Phacility is not tied to Wikimedia, but I don't think Wikimedia should be tied to Phacility either. Moving away from Gerrit seems inevi... [13:31:56] 5Gerrit-Migration, 10Differential: Align Differential with Wikimedia workflow (instead of aligning Wikimedia workflow with Differential) - https://phabricator.wikimedia.org/T130094#2137645 (10Ricordisamoa) [13:37:49] 5Gerrit-Migration, 10Differential: Align Differential with Wikimedia workflow (instead of aligning Wikimedia workflow with Differential) - https://phabricator.wikimedia.org/T130094#2137664 (10Luke081515) >>! In T130094#2137643, @Ricordisamoa wrote: > (..) but as my experience with Differential has been quite n... [14:36:21] 5Gerrit-Migration, 10Differential: Align Differential with Wikimedia workflow (instead of aligning Wikimedia workflow with Differential) - https://phabricator.wikimedia.org/T130094#2137712 (10Paladox) >>! In T130094#2137664, @Luke081515 wrote: >>>! In T130094#2137643, @Ricordisamoa wrote: >> (..) but as my exp... [14:38:41] 5Gerrit-Migration, 10Differential: Align Differential with Wikimedia workflow (instead of aligning Wikimedia workflow with Differential) - https://phabricator.wikimedia.org/T130094#2137713 (10Luke081515) I'm using arc and i think it is easy. I'm using it on labs instances, might be a way to? Otherwise we shoul... [14:41:00] (03PS1) 10Paladox: [Commentbox] Add npm test [integration/config] - 10https://gerrit.wikimedia.org/r/278559 [14:44:03] 5Gerrit-Migration, 10Differential: Align Differential with Wikimedia workflow (instead of aligning Wikimedia workflow with Differential) - https://phabricator.wikimedia.org/T130094#2137715 (10Paladox) >>! In T130094#2137713, @Luke081515 wrote: > I'm using arc and i think it is easy. I'm using it on labs instan... [14:48:17] 5Gerrit-Migration, 10Differential: Align Differential with Wikimedia workflow (instead of aligning Wikimedia workflow with Differential) - https://phabricator.wikimedia.org/T130094#2137716 (10Luke081515) You can upload diffs with failed lints, just enter a excusion. The advantage is, that you can see the probl... [14:57:39] 5Gerrit-Migration, 10Differential: Align Differential with Wikimedia workflow (instead of aligning Wikimedia workflow with Differential) - https://phabricator.wikimedia.org/T130094#2137736 (10Luke081515) Created T130507 for that, I got already a concept to realise that. In this case users have only ssh to this... [15:17:28] 5Gerrit-Migration, 10Differential: Align Differential with Wikimedia workflow (instead of aligning Wikimedia workflow with Differential) - https://phabricator.wikimedia.org/T130094#2137747 (10Paladox) Maybe we could duplicate how we use git commands so for example if we do arc add it should be similar to git a... [16:20:30] Luke081515: Hi for pull changes from the refs/changes we could update https://github.com/phacility/phabricator/blob/973b8ace8616f96d77cede4ec620248be262e3ff/src/applications/repository/engine/PhabricatorRepositoryPullEngine.php#L317 [16:21:33] * Luke081515 is just using phabricator, but has not looked into the code yet [16:21:53] and https://github.com/phacility/phabricator/blob/24845c70b918789be5309f88ed3f6455f5f29748/src/applications/diffusion/query/lowlevel/DiffusionLowLevelGitRefQuery.php#L34 [16:37:00] 10Continuous-Integration-Config, 10Fundraising-Backlog, 7FR-Smashpig: SmashPig CI should run phpunit tests - https://phabricator.wikimedia.org/T127879#2057268 (10Paladox) It all ready runs phpunit. See https://phabricator.wikimedia.org/diffusion/WFSP/browse/master/composer.json please. https://integration.w... [16:44:05] (03PS1) 10Paladox: [GeoData] Migrate to extension-gate [integration/config] - 10https://gerrit.wikimedia.org/r/278569 (https://phabricator.wikimedia.org/T125051) [16:45:07] (03CR) 10jenkins-bot: [V: 04-1] [GeoData] Migrate to extension-gate [integration/config] - 10https://gerrit.wikimedia.org/r/278569 (https://phabricator.wikimedia.org/T125051) (owner: 10Paladox) [16:46:28] (03PS2) 10Paladox: [GeoData] Migrate to extension-gate [integration/config] - 10https://gerrit.wikimedia.org/r/278569 (https://phabricator.wikimedia.org/T125051) [16:48:06] (03CR) 10jenkins-bot: [V: 04-1] [GeoData] Migrate to extension-gate [integration/config] - 10https://gerrit.wikimedia.org/r/278569 (https://phabricator.wikimedia.org/T125051) (owner: 10Paladox) [16:48:16] (03PS3) 10Paladox: [GeoData] Migrate to extension-gate [integration/config] - 10https://gerrit.wikimedia.org/r/278569 (https://phabricator.wikimedia.org/T125051) [16:50:03] (03PS1) 10Paladox: Add test composer-validate to template extension-gate [integration/config] - 10https://gerrit.wikimedia.org/r/278570 [17:03:12] (03PS1) 10Paladox: Check for vulnerable libraries in all node.js repos [integration/config] - 10https://gerrit.wikimedia.org/r/278571 (https://phabricator.wikimedia.org/T96078) [17:12:25] (03PS1) 10Paladox: Install npm 2.14.12 for nodejs 4.3 [integration/config] - 10https://gerrit.wikimedia.org/r/278572 [17:53:10] thedj or brion could you merge https://gerrit.wikimedia.org/r/#/c/264586/ please [18:02:52] (03PS1) 10Paladox: [CommentPages] Add npm test [integration/config] - 10https://gerrit.wikimedia.org/r/278577 [18:04:07] (03PS2) 10Paladox: Install npm 2.14.20 for nodejs 4.3 [integration/config] - 10https://gerrit.wikimedia.org/r/278572 [18:04:35] (03CR) 10Paladox: "we can do npm 3.x in a follow up patch but for now do 2.x." [integration/config] - 10https://gerrit.wikimedia.org/r/278572 (owner: 10Paladox) [18:11:43] legoktm: Hi as im already going through the repos adding npm test should i just add the composer-test even if they doint have the composer.json file. [18:12:07] It will bring the task forward and most repos will have composer-test enabled for when they want to run composer tests [18:12:47] (03PS1) 10Paladox: [Comments] Add npm test [integration/config] - 10https://gerrit.wikimedia.org/r/278579 [18:20:04] (03PS1) 10Paladox: [CommunityTwitter] Add npm test and composer-test [integration/config] - 10https://gerrit.wikimedia.org/r/278581 [18:24:30] (03CR) 10Paladox: "From now on I'm going to add composer-test to all repos that even doint have the composer.json file. Per https://phabricator.wikimedia.org" [integration/config] - 10https://gerrit.wikimedia.org/r/278581 (owner: 10Paladox) [18:29:44] (03PS1) 10Paladox: [ConditionalShowSection] Add npm test and composer-test [integration/config] - 10https://gerrit.wikimedia.org/r/278583 [18:47:09] (03PS1) 10Paladox: [CongressLookup] Add npm test and composer-test [integration/config] - 10https://gerrit.wikimedia.org/r/278588 [21:31:26] (03PS1) 10Paladox: [Contest] Add npm test and composer-test [integration/config] - 10https://gerrit.wikimedia.org/r/278607 [22:22:07] (03PS1) 10Paladox: [Contributors] Add npm test and composer-test [integration/config] - 10https://gerrit.wikimedia.org/r/278679 [22:33:29] (03PS1) 10Paladox: [Convert2Wiki] Add npm test and composer-test [integration/config] - 10https://gerrit.wikimedia.org/r/278683 [22:40:47] (03PS1) 10Paladox: [CopyToClipboard] Add npm test and composer-test [integration/config] - 10https://gerrit.wikimedia.org/r/278686 [22:47:55] (03PS1) 10Paladox: [CreatePage] Add npm test and composer-test [integration/config] - 10https://gerrit.wikimedia.org/r/278688 [22:54:37] (03PS1) 10Paladox: [CreditTab] Add npm test and composer-test [integration/config] - 10https://gerrit.wikimedia.org/r/278690 [23:00:57] (03PS1) 10Paladox: [CryoKey] Add npm test and composer-test [integration/config] - 10https://gerrit.wikimedia.org/r/278692 [23:07:43] (03PS1) 10Paladox: [CSS] Add npm test and composer-test [integration/config] - 10https://gerrit.wikimedia.org/r/278694 [23:12:21] Project browsertests-Gather-en.m.wikipedia.beta.wmflabs.org-linux-chrome-sauce build #455: 04FAILURE in 15 min: https://integration.wikimedia.org/ci/job/browsertests-Gather-en.m.wikipedia.beta.wmflabs.org-linux-chrome-sauce/455/ [23:32:18] 3Scap3: Scap3 should support virtualenv for deployment of python packages - https://phabricator.wikimedia.org/T130205#2138030 (10yuvipanda) So, wheels! Here were the options I considered and researched before deciding on using wheels: 1. Debian packages. This is what we initially tried, and spent some time pac...